- Add host domain to username display for remote users (@user@host format) - Add remote instance badge with icon, name, and theme color (matching NoteCard style) - Fix back button navigation using router.back() instead of window.history.back() This ensures proper SPA navigation and component re-rendering The instance badge links to the remote instance and shows: - Instance icon (with Globe fallback on error) - Instance name (or hostname as fallback) - Theme color styling when available

In `@packages/frontend/src/components/user/UserProfile.tsx`:
- Around line 212-220: When switching between remote users the effect that runs
on user?.host change only resets remoteInstanceIconFailed in the else branch
(when host is falsy), so a previous failure state can carry over to a new remote
user; update the useEffect that references getRemoteInstanceInfo to proactively
reset remoteInstanceIconFailed (and optionally clear remoteInstance) before
starting the fetch: inside the truthy branch where
getRemoteInstanceInfo(user.host).then(setRemoteInstance) is called, call
setRemoteInstanceIconFailed(false) (and/or setRemoteInstance(null) immediately)
so each new host starts with a fresh, non-failed icon state.
- Around line 538-545: The inline use of remoteInstance.themeColor inside the
style prop in UserProfile.tsx risks CSS injection; update the code that builds
the style object (the backgroundColor and borderLeft values) to
validate/sanitize remoteInstance.themeColor before using it — for example, allow
only a safe CSS color format (hex, rgb/rgba, or a small whitelist) via a helper
like isValidColor(value) and fallback to "var(--bg-tertiary)" / "3px solid
var(--border-color)" when invalid or absent; ensure all references to
remoteInstance?.themeColor are replaced with the validated/sanitized value so no
raw remote string is inserted into CSS.

In `@packages/frontend/src/components/user/UserProfile.tsx`:
- Around line 245-256: When fetching remote instance info in the useEffect that
depends on user?.host, prevent race conditions by introducing a cancellation
flag (or AbortController) so that when getRemoteInstanceInfo(user.host) resolves
it first checks the flag before calling setRemoteInstance or
setRemoteInstanceIconFailed; ensure you set the flag to cancel in the effect
cleanup and only update state when not cancelled, using the existing identifiers
useEffect, user?.host, getRemoteInstanceInfo, setRemoteInstance and
setRemoteInstanceIconFailed.
- Around line 563-605: In UserProfile, the inline style uses
`${validatedThemeColor}15` which only works for hex colors; update the rendering
logic around validatedThemeColor (used in the backgroundColor and borderLeft in
the remote instance badge) to detect hex colors (e.g., via an isHexColor regex
or helper) and only append "15" for hex values, while for non-hex colors
(rgb()/hsl()) either convert them to an rgba() with alpha or fall back to
"var(--bg-tertiary)"; adjust the style computation inside the anonymous render
block that reads remoteInstance?.themeColor / validatedThemeColor so borderLeft
still uses the original color but backgroundColor uses the hex-alpha or the
converted rgba/fallback.
